Output 861f1040badfcfe5e2a648573e51c15635aed89b9c52c1cd8cb3e4e32083c933:3

value
39392541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a2782032b3aa74211e2121d03197638bcbf022a OP_EQUAL
address
3QViBZBUaejzRPPqZafdQTRdTkFQo9E7hf
transaction
861f1040badfcfe5e2a648573e51c15635aed89b9c52c1cd8cb3e4e32083c933
confirmations
321893
spent
true